Understanding International Calling Basics
Before you make any international call, it helps to know the basic components. Each international number typically involves a few key parts:
- Exit Code: This code tells your phone provider you are making an international call from your current country. For Germany, the exit code is “00”.
- Country Code: Every country has a unique code. This code directs your call to the correct country. Benin’s country code is “+229”.
- Area Code (if applicable): Some countries use area codes for specific regions or cities. While Benin has moved to an 8-digit unified number system, fixed lines still might have numbers starting with “2”.
- Local Phone Number: This is the actual number of the person or business you want to reach in Benin.
Knowing these parts makes the process of calling Benin from Germany much clearer.
Calling Benin from a Landline in Germany
Making a call from a landline in Germany to Benin follows a specific sequence. This method is straightforward once you know the codes.
Here are the steps:
- Dial the Exit Code: First, dial “00” on your landline phone. This indicates you are making an international call from Germany.
- Enter Benin’s Country Code: Next, dial “229”. This is Benin’s specific country code.
- Add the Local Phone Number: Finally, dial the 8-digit local phone number for Benin.
Your complete dialing sequence will look like this: 00 + 229 + [8-digit local number]
.
For example, if the local number in Benin is XX XX XX XX
, you would dial 00 229 XX XX XX XX
. Always double-check the local number before dialing to avoid errors.
Calling Benin from a Mobile Phone in Germany
Calling Benin from Germany using your mobile phone is very similar to using a landline. However, mobile phones offer a convenient shortcut for the exit code.
Follow these steps for mobile calling:
- Use the Plus Sign (+): Instead of dialing “00”, you can simply press and hold the “0” key until a “+” sign appears. This “+” sign automatically serves as the international exit code on most mobile phones.
- Enter Benin’s Country Code: After the “+”, dial “229” for Benin.
- Add the Local Phone Number: Input the 8-digit local phone number you wish to reach in Benin.
Your full mobile dialing sequence will look like this: +229 + [8-digit local number]
.
For instance, if the local number is XX XX XX XX
, you would dial +229 XX XX XX XX
. This method works well for ease and convenience when using your mobile device.
Benin’s Country Code and Phone Number Format
Understanding the format of a Beninese phone number is key to successful dialing. Benin has a specific numbering plan that simplifies the process.
Benin’s Country Code
The international country code for Benin is +229. You must always include this code when making an international call Germany to Benin. It directs your call correctly across borders.
Phone Number Format in Benin
Benin uses a standardized 8-digit numbering system for both mobile and fixed lines. There are no separate “area codes” for specific cities anymore.
Here is a general breakdown of how Beninese numbers look:
- Mobile Numbers: These typically start with digits like 9, 6, 5, or 4. For example, a mobile number might be
9X XX XX XX
. - Fixed Line Numbers: These numbers usually start with the digit 2. For example, a fixed line number could be
2X XX XX XX
.
So, when you dialing code Benin from Germany, you will use:
- From a Landline:
00 229 2X XX XX XX
(for fixed lines) or00 229 9X XX XX XX
(for mobile). - From a Mobile:
+229 2X XX XX XX
(for fixed lines) or+229 9X XX XX XX
(for mobile).
Always ensure you have the full 8-digit local number to ensure your call connects.

Best Time for Calling Benin from Germany
Considering the time difference is an important part of making international calls. It helps you avoid waking someone up or calling during busy work hours. When you call Benin from Germany, you will find this aspect quite convenient.
Time Zone Information
Germany observes Central European Time (CET), which is UTC+1. During summer, it switches to Central European Summer Time (CEST), which is UTC+2. Benin observes West Africa Time (WAT), which is UTC+1.
This means:
- During CET (winter months) in Germany, there is no time difference between Germany and Benin. If it’s 10:00 AM in Germany, it’s 10:00 AM in Benin.
- During CEST (summer months) in Germany, Germany is 1 hour ahead of Benin. If it’s 10:00 AM in Germany, it’s 9:00 AM in Benin.
Recommended Calling Hours
Since the time difference is minimal or non-existent, you have a wide window for calling.
- For personal calls: Aim for morning or evening hours in Benin. This ensures you catch people when they are likely awake and available. For example, calling between 8:00 AM and 9:00 PM Benin time is generally safe.
- For business calls: Stick to standard business hours in Benin. These are usually from 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M, Monday to Friday. Remember to account for the potential 1-hour difference during German summer time.
By keeping these time considerations in mind, you can schedule your calls effectively. This will increase the chances of a successful and convenient conversation.
Cost of Calling Benin from Germany
The cost of calling Benin from Germany can vary significantly depending on your service provider and the method you choose. Traditional international calls can often be quite expensive.
Traditional Calling Costs
- Landline Providers: Standard landline rates for international calls can be high, often charged per minute. These rates differ between providers like Deutsche Telekom, Vodafone, or others. They might also have different prices for fixed lines versus mobile numbers in Benin.
- Mobile Carriers: Your German mobile provider (e.g., Telekom, Vodafone, O2) will have specific international calling bundles or pay-as-you-go rates. These rates can quickly add up, especially for longer conversations. Roaming charges if you are in Benin calling Germany, or vice versa using your German SIM, are a different, often much higher, cost.
Many traditional plans do not offer cheapest calls Germany to Benin. You might find yourself paying several cents or even euros per minute. This can make regular communication financially challenging.
Hidden Costs to Watch Out For
- Connection Fees: Some providers charge a one-time fee for connecting an international call, in addition to the per-minute rate.
- Peak vs. Off-Peak Rates: While less common for international calls, some plans might have different rates based on the time of day you call.
- Billing Increments: Calls might be billed in one-minute increments, even if you only speak for a few seconds.
